Flying is a skill that collects and builds like snowdrifts over time. When your paramotoring skill foundations are laid, you’re ready for a Blizzard to boost your progression. The Blizzard is designed to be safe and forgiving, easy to launch and fly but with the extra speed and performance you need to break your boundaries and explore further.

The Blizzard is an easy, safe and comfortable wing for less experienced pilots who are rapidly building their skills. It has a gentle reflex, and precise handling, so you’ll feel great while exploring your limits and progression will come naturally. We worked hard on ensuring the launch behaviour is very easy. The wing inflates smoothly and cleanly and the solid leading edge is forgiving of an over-enthusiastic launch pull. The risers are designed so the baby A’s split off high up and the pilot will naturally hold all A’s to launch. We chose a four-line layout for the Blizzard as this allow the reflex to be activated effectively by changing the trimmer settings. The long trimmers have a 12cm range, and smooth brass roller-cams are kind to the webbing and ensure smooth and easy operation. For even more speed there is also a speed bar with 12cm of travel. Trimmers out, bar on top speed is 54km/h and stability at top speed is excellent. Tip-steering toggles mean the pilot can learn and perfect wingtip-control without using the brakes when cruising at speed. The risers have both low and high hangpoints to suit different motors, and we’ll let you into a little secret: the test team discovered the Blizzard is beautiful to fly without a motor, too.

    • How much is training?
      Great question! A full course is $2500 if you are purchasing equipment through us. Or if you want to rent equipment for training the course is $3500.
    • Do you have to complete the 10 days consecutively?
      We understand that not everyone can take 10 days off to learn to fly, so we allow you to make a schedule with us to complete the course. The class does however has to be completed within 90 days from the commencement of your course.
    • How long does it take to complete a training course?
      Our class takes 10 days to complete and includes the 25 flights needed to graduate with your PPG 1 certificate.
    • Where are classes held?
      Houston PPG is fortunate to be situated along the picturesque Texas Gulf Coast. Our classes are conducted in diverse locations, including the free beach at Surfside Beach and San Luis Pass. These strategic locations provide ample opportunities for comprehensive training, leveraging the laminar winds emanating from the water. This environment offers a profound understanding and knowledge of your glider's responsiveness during flight.
